Island Escapades: Salt Spring's Adventure Headquarters

IelogoJack and Candice have spent the past 15 years giving Salt Spring adventure seekers something to truly smile about. Island Escapades is much more than a business—it's a way of life. Island Escapades provides year-round eco-adventures including kayaking, sailing and hiking, as well as great summer camps for school and youth groups.

CounterBe sure and check out their website for yourself to see more about the great adventure opportunities they offer. In addition to great adventures, Island Escapades is one of Salt Spring's funkiest retail stores. Right on the main drag as you enter Ganges from the south, the store is just fun to visit. Out-door enthusiasts will appreciate the wide range of gear including: tents, sleeping bags, backpacks, head lamps, camping spices, stove fuel and much, much more. Skate boards, shoes, and other miscellaneous skate gear are also sold.

Hastings House - The Ultimate

Most accommodations on Salt Spring Island are very clean, well appointed, unique in all respects and are true to the island's character. The Hastings House is something from yet another world.

Hastings_2Rated and reviewed by the renowned Zagat survey, the Hastings House takes you back to an era of grace and simplicity. The heart of the estate is a magnificent 11th century Sussex-style Manor House overlooking peaceful Ganges Harbour. Eighteen guest suites are situated in six lovingly maintained buildings, each with its own unique history. Enjoy breathtaking harbour views, acres of vibrant lawns, gardens, and forests, abundant wildlife and a lively arts community. From exquisitely appointed rooms and suites, a spa extraordinaire and fine dining, this is a once in a lifetime experience.

The Salt Spring Island Forest Retreat

New Family TreehouseThe Salt Spring Island Forest Retreat (formerly known as the Salt Spring Island Hostel), is situated on 10 beautiful acres and is the perfect place for travellers and families to enjoy one of the world's most spectacular islands.

The Forest Retreat is world famous for its wonderful treehouses. The inspiring and fanciful Family Treehouse continues to be the most popular, especially with families. A child's dream come true of living in the house that Winnie the Pooh built. It features a beautiful spiral staircase, octagonal design and a majestic location in the midst of tall cedar trees, yet with ample sunlight. The treehouse sleeps 4 comfortably with a double bed and two single beds.
